Baby Supplies & Diapers

Reduce: Consider buying baby supplies at consignment shops - it stretches your dollar and prevents usable items from going to the landfill. Consider using cloth diapers instead of disposable. Hiring a diaper service can increase the convenience of using cloth diapers. Consult the Yellow Pages, or call one of the businesses listed below for more information.

Reuse: Used baby equipment such as cribs, high chairs, and strollers can go to good use after your baby has outgrown them. The following organizations accept clothing and other baby supplies for re-sale or reuse. Call for specific guidelines.
